How The Intricate Dance of Getting to Know Someone You Want to Understand Actually Works

At its core, getting to know someone with genuine understanding involves observation, conversation, and reflection. It begins with basic interactionsβ€”listening to how someone speaks about their interests, values, and past experiences. Over time, patterns emerge in how they handle stress, conflict, and joy. For example, one person might consistently check in with friends during difficult times, while another may process challenges more privately. Asking thoughtful questions and paying attention to nonverbal cues, such as tone and body language, can reveal a great deal. The process also requires self-awareness, because your own biases and expectations can shape what you notice. Rather than trying to change someone or fit a specific script, The Intricate Dance of Getting to Know Someone You Want to Understand encourages accepting complexity and allowing trust to develop gradually.

Things People Often Misunderstand

One common myth is that understanding someone quickly equals genuine closeness. In reality, depth often requires time, shared experiences, and the willingness to revisit difficult topics. Another misconception is that you must agree on everything to build trust. Differences in opinion can coexist with respect when handled with empathy and clear boundaries. Some also believe that The Intricate Dance of Getting to Know Someone You Want to Understand is only relevant in romantic contexts. In truth, this mindset applies to friendships, family dynamics, mentorship, and professional collaborations. By challenging these myths, you can approach each relationship with curiosity rather than assumptions, which strengthens long-term trust.
